If a particular polygon has exterior angles that measure (x+5)°, (2x-7)° and (5x+10)°, what is the value of x?

The sum of the exterior angles of any polygon is 360°.
x + 5 + 2x - 7 + 5x + 10 = 360
8x + 8 = 360    added all x terms 1x + 2x + 5x = 8x and constants 5 - 7 +10 = 8
8x + 8 - 8 = 360 - 8
8x = 352
x = 44    divided both sides of the equation by 8
